Abstract

The invention relates to an improved arrangement of an air pump which can be inserted into the seat pillar ( 50 ) of a bicycle and which comprises a cylinder ( 2 ), a piston with a piston rod ( 3 ), a handle ( 4 ) and an air outlet valve ( 5 ) which is displaceably connected to the cylinder ( 2 ). According to the invention, a deformable element ( 6 ) is provided between the cylinder ( 2 ) and the air outlet valve ( 5 ), the diameter (d) thereof being able to be increased by flipping over the air outlet valve ( 5 ) such that the longitudinal axis (A) of the cylinder ( 2 ) and the longitudinal axis (a) of the air outlet valve extend in an at least substantially parallel manner. The air pump ( 1 ) can be blocked in the seat pillar ( 50 ).

Description

Inflator
The present invention relates to a kind of as claim 1 inflator as described in the preamble.
Bicycle pump is adapted to be fixed on the cycle frame Anywhere.Yet the shortcoming of doing like this is: easily stolen on the one hand, on the other hand through regular meeting from for this reason and the retaining member that is provided with comes off.So possibility of having sought to lay preferably inflator soon.Wherein a kind of may be that inflator is placed in the vehicle seat supporting member of bicycle or in the saddle tube.For inflator is fixed on the there, at the local development of being mentioned various technology.A kind of inflator that replaces the vehicle seat supporting member and removably be connected with vehicle seat by screw thread has for example been described in US 5 499 858.Inflate operation for execution, vehicle seat taken off from saddle tube together with inflator, and its tipping is come, be about to vehicle seat and place on the ground, in view of the above vehicle seat in the process of inflating simultaneously as bottom bearing member.But the shortcoming of this device existence is that vehicle seat will be made dirty in the process of inflating on the one hand, on the other hand because vehicle seat and inflator link together device use inconvenience.Also described a kind of similar device in US 5 324 174, it also forms a single piece with saddle springs.In addition, maximum shortcoming is that they must carry out adaptively separately with each bicycle in all these inflators, and can not be common to the bicycle and the vehicle seat of all common type.
In addition, except being seated in inflator on the bicycle, putting other the little articles for use as instrument, repairing articles for use or replacement part and when putting the personal effects, also going wrong.Those article of mentioning in order to put are typically provided with so-called vehicle seat bag, so, as those complete easy stolen inflators because the outside can see its placement, the article in the vehicle seat bag are also easily stolen, because each stealer just can be clear that the vehicle seat bag from the outside at a glance.Also attempt the possible scheme of the placement article seeking to improve for this reason.DE 44 20 170 discloses the body that holds of a kind of maintenance supply that is used for being seated in the bicycle support column and instrument.This holds body and has hole and the cavity that is used for place tool and tyre repair articles for use, and it is installed on the vehicle seat supporting member also clamped.This clamping is to be screwed in this internal thread that holds body by the lid that this is held body, so-called lock(ing) bolt to realize.Lock(ing) bolt is designed to taper, thereby can will hold the interior pipe of the wall pressure of body to the vehicle seat supporting member.In addition, can in groove, lay stop endwisely slip, the rubber-like ring.For the diameter that holds body is increased, because for held stationary must apply sizable power, be difficult so will hold by the bolt rundown process that body is fixed in the vehicle seat supporting member.In addition, mounting or dismounting tools to hold body also very complicated, need certain muscle power, and the required comparatively speaking time is also very long.
Therefore, the technical problem to be solved in the present invention provides a kind of inflator, and it can be placed in the vehicle seat supporting member of bicycle easy, fast and reliably, and the precondition of placing a whole set of tire fault maintenance supply is provided.
Above-mentioned technical problem can be solved by the described inflator of claim 1.The technological scheme of dependent claims has provided preferred expansion design.
Inflator of the present invention has deformable piece between the outlet valve that cylinder reaches with cylinder is connected movingly.The diameter of this deformable piece is variable big with respect to the motion of cylinder by outlet valve.When the longitudinal axis of the longitudinal axis of cylinder and outlet valve was 90 ° at an angle, especially each other, this deformable piece was in not pressurized (entlasten) state.For example can finish the process of inflating in this position.For inflator being laid and is locked in the vehicle seat supporting member, inflator of the present invention is done the leading hole that enters into an end relative with vehicle seat of vehicle seat supporting member or enter this end just with its handle.At this moment, the inflator major part that always enters into deformable piece is positioned at the inner part of vehicle seat supporting member.By making outlet valve upset (Umklappen), the longitudinal axis of the longitudinal axis of cylinder and outlet valve is extended parallel to each other or overlapping, deformable piece is compressed, make the enlarged diameter of deformable piece.Described diameter can be increased at least and conform to the internal diameter of vehicle seat supporting member this moment.So, inflator is fixed and is clamped in the inside of vehicle seat supporting member, thereby can be easy and apace inflator is locked in the vehicle seat supporting member, because just enough for realizing the less power of these need under leverage.Because described deformable member can be out of shape, it can be close on the vehicle seat supporting member, and is not subjected to possible Roughness or the accurately influence of moulding.Because this fixing special-purpose screw thread that do not need, can make the general ground of inflator and almost irrespectively come into operation with the diameter of vehicle seat supporting member.Therefore, this inflator needn't match with the vehicle seat of special manufacturing is specific, and almost can match with all common vehicle seats.As deformable piece for example can be the caulking gum of rubber washer form, perhaps also can be deformable soft plastic spare.
In addition, the handle design of inflator can also be become the maintenance tool of bicycle.For this reason, can not adopt inflator handle commonly used, and adopt two tool rods that removably are connected with piston rod.As another mode of execution, instrument is enclosed within on the handle of piston rod and and removably is connected with the cylinder of inflator.Inflator but also also have instrument all to be placed on the inside of vehicle seat supporting member so not only in the mode of compactness.In addition, instrument still can also be given over to handle in the mode of handle case, this is very favourable to the occasion of using this instrument need spend than great strength.Be very favourable for example making like this of the situation of tool rod detaching tyre.
At last, a columnar container removably can also be connected with outlet valve.This for example can be by being threaded or plug-type connects and realizes.The cylindrical vessel of this tubular type or cup type shape can be placed various article, for example instrument, replacement part, maintenance supply or similar goods.So, these article can be kept in the frame tube of bicycle reliably.

Especially as can be seen from Figure 1, inflator 1 of the present invention also has all parts of conventional inflator.Thereby it is provided with pump-cylinder 2, and the piston of piston rod 3 (not being shown specifically among the figure) can move in cylinder.For making piston motion be provided with handle 4.In addition, be provided with the outlet valve 5 that is connected in the mode of shown in arrow among the figure 10, swinging like that or flap moves with cylinder 2.According to the present invention, between cylinder 2 and outlet valve 5, be provided with deformable piece 6, especially be provided with caulking gum.Learn that inflator 1 can be placed in the vehicle seat supporting member 50 and coupled by Fig. 2.Inflator 1 is done the leading hole 52 vehicle seat supporting member 50, relative with vehicle seat 51 that enters into its handle 4.This proceeds to as shown in Figure 1 state till deformable piece 6 is positioned at vehicle seat supporting member 50 inside at least just always.
By outlet valve is turned over like that down shown in arrow among Fig. 1 10, deformable piece 6 is deformed, so that its diameter increase, resemble longitudinally it is extruded together.Deformable piece 6 longitudinally shorten (by line segment I ' and I " expression) correspondingly played the effect that strengthens its diameter (by d ' and d " represent).After the diameter d ' change greatly of deformable piece 6, " inside diameter D with vehicle seat supporting member 50 is corresponding at least for its diameter d.So, inflator 1 reliably and safely is clamped at the inside 53 of vehicle seat supporting member 50.
In order from vehicle seat supporting member 50, to take out inflator 1, outlet valve 5 is turned to position shown in Figure 1 to returning.As from the comparison of Fig. 1 and Fig. 2, can learning, when the longitudinal axis of the cylinder of representing by dot and dash line A 2 substantially with the longitudinal axis a of outlet valve 5 when perpendicular, deformable piece 6 is pressurized not once more.If outlet valve 5 is rotated around articulating point 7 along arrow 10 directions, then longitudinal axis A and a extend parallel to each other substantially or overlap each other.Thereby reach clamped condition shown in Figure 2.
For deformable piece 6 is vertically shortened and enlarged diameter, with an end 8 designs conglobate end opposite of outlet valve 5 with exhaust end 9.At this moment, the distance of the outermost end points 11 of end 8 and articulating point 7 is greater than the distance of side 12 with the articulating point 7 of outlet valve 5.Therefore, by along the moving of the direction of arrow 10, the distance between deformable piece 6 and the articulating point 7 becomes big, thereby deformable piece 6 is pressed together.
After inserting inflator 1 in the vehicle seat supporting member 50, as shown in arrow 61 inflator 1 and vehicle seat supporting member 50 are inserted in the vehicle frame pipe 60.By known possible means of fixation, quick securing means for example, use a burglarproof lock in case of necessity, vehicle seat supporting member 50 is fixed in the vehicle frame pipe 60 in a usual manner.At this moment, inflator 1 is positioned over the inside of bicycle reliably in invisible mode.For taking off inflator 1, as long as vehicle seat supporting member 50 is taken off from vehicle frame pipe 60 together with vehicle seat 51, and upset outlet valve 5, deformable piece 6 is unclamped, from clamped condition so desirable gas outlet 1.
